OPPO just announced an Android umbrella with a 4K display and thrusters!

April 1, 2026
Share on FacebookShare on Twitter

TL;DR

  • OPPO has announced the Find U, a smart umbrella rated for 600,000 folds, featuring the Find N6’s hinge technology.
  • Find U features a faux-leather canopy that doubles as a 4K display on the inside.
  • It has micro-thrusters that supposedly give you a gentle push forward, up to 0.5G.
  • OPPO will release it on April 31.

Just when you thought foldables had peaked, one smartphone maker has decided the next big form factor in the category won’t fit your pocket. Instead, it’ll sit above your head.

Meet OPPO’s Find U, the most extra “smart umbrella” you’ll ever need. It borrows everything from a flagship foldable playbook and absolutely refuses to stop there.

According to the company, the Find U packs the Find N6’s Flexion Hinge and has been rated for 600,000 folds. It features a faux-leather canopy that doubles as a 4K display on the inside, so you can domscroll while dodging raindrops. From that UI in the image, the Find U is most likely running Google’s Android Umbrella OS.

You can also long-press the handle to change the umbrella’s color, take photos with the built-in cameras, and even unlock the umbrella with your fingerprint.

Things only get more absurd from there. There’s a “Solar Mode” that turns the canopy into a charger, a self-drying mode that vibrates water away at 60,000Hz, and AI-powered wind resistance with micro-thrusters that give you a gentle push forward, up to 0.5G.

Naturally, the umbrella is rated IP56, IP58, and IP59, because a single certification isn’t enough for this thing.

Even OPPO’s Pete Lau couldn’t resist chiming in, saying: “I don’t remember approving this.”

Find U’s “launch” is scheduled for April 31, a date that, much like this umbrella, doesn’t actually exist.
